That’s why more teams are treating Infrastructure Resource Profiles and the Software Bill of Materials (SBOM) as critical, not optional. In a world where supply chain risks are rising, knowing exactly what runs inside your infrastructure and applications isn’t just better security—it’s the foundation for operational resilience.

An Infrastructure Resource Profile maps every component, configuration, and dependency that makes your systems run. Pair it with a complete SBOM, and you gain visibility from the bare metal—or cloud base layer—all the way up to every library in your production workloads. Together, they form a living x-ray of your software ecosystem.

An SBOM breaks software into its building blocks: packages, modules, libraries, versions, licenses, and known vulnerabilities. An Infrastructure Resource Profile does the same for compute, storage, networking, and platform resources. Combining the two closes the gap between what’s in your code and where it lives. Security teams can track every asset. Compliance teams can prove software provenance. Engineering leaders can fix issues before they become downtime.

For organizations managing complex environments, this dual view accelerates incident response. When an exploit is announced, you know exactly which workloads are exposed, where they run, and how to patch them—without guessing. It also streamlines audits, vendor risk reviews, and cloud cost optimization. You can see not just the software and its risks, but the actual infrastructure it touches.

The key to making this work is automation. Manual asset tracking dies the minute your cluster scales or your CI/CD pipeline ships a new build. Real-time generation of SBOMs and Infrastructure Resource Profiles means your map of the environment always matches reality. That’s how you secure not just code, but the entire digital landscape it depends on.
